Transaction 951033235edc768cd6c893638500d66f59bf2f332cb905ab3b46c747e87f3145
1 Input
2 Outputs
- 951033235edc768cd6c893638500d66f59bf2f332cb905ab3b46c747e87f3145:0
- 951033235edc768cd6c893638500d66f59bf2f332cb905ab3b46c747e87f3145:1
value 4736
address 18kd2pHa9BRZGQfqTWdmaiUpDF5f3tqNpx
value 9860
address 3BKizh6okPkbNFZ4TWYTddDhFBrfY1vhso